在React

时间:2017-12-19 14:20:45

标签: javascript json reactjs

我是React JS的新手。我想将组件状态数据转换为JSON对象。可能吗?如果是这样,怎么样?

示例状态:



this.state = {
    name : "Example",
    age : "21",
    description : "Some text here."
}




这就是整个问题。如果你能告诉我在哪里可以找到简单的教程在React中做更高级的事情(比如向/从服务器发送/接收JSON,进行重定向,创建菜单等),我将不胜感激。我知道我听起来很模糊,而且我不希望得到非常具体的答案(如果有的话)。

1 个答案:

答案 0 :(得分:17)

只需使用JSON.stringify方法将javascript对象转换为JSON 文字,并将JSON文字存储在中串

此外,您可以使用JSON.parse JSON 文本字符串转换为Javascript对象。



let state = {
    name : "Example",
    age : "21",
    description : "Some text here."
}
console.log(state);
console.log(JSON.stringify(state));